Find & Apply For Food / Agricultural Technician Jobs In Lauderdale, Alabama

Food / Agricultural Technician jobs in Lauderdale, Alabama involve conducting soil tests, assisting with crop management, operating machinery, and ensuring compliance with regulations. Workers also maintain equipment, troubleshoot issues, and provide support during harvest seasons. These roles require str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and a willingness to work outdoors. Salary Information & Job Trends In this Region

Food / Agricultural Technicians in Lauderdale, Alabama play a crucial role in supporting agricultural operations and ensuring food production meets quality standards. - Entry-level Technician salaries range from $25,000 to $30,000 per year - Mid-career Agricultural Specialist salaries range from $35,000 to $45,000 per year - Senior Agricultural Manager salaries range from $50,000 to $60,000 per year The history of Food / Agricultural Technicians in Lauderdale, Alabama can be traced back to the early days of farming in the region. These technicians have always been essential in assisting farmers with crop production and livestock management. Over the years, the role of Food / Agricultural Technicians has evolved to incorporate advancements in technology and sustainable farming practices. They now play a key role in implementing precision agriculture techniques and ensuring environmental stewardship in agricultural practices. Current trends in the field of Food / Agricultural Technicians in Lauderdale, Alabama include the use of drones for crop monitoring, adoption of organic farming methods, and integration of data analytics for optimizing production processes. These professionals are also increasingly focused on promoting food safety and sustainability in the agricultural industry.
